9098 Posted August 9, 2005 Share Posted August 9, 2005 Hi, 1990 Legacy 180,000 miles. I just sarted having a problem with rattles on start up. It goes away once the engine is warmed up though. It sounds like an exhaust rattle just behinde the engine (not from muffler that is less than a year old). Anyone else encounter this? mtsmiths Posted August 9, 2005 Share Posted August 9, 2005 It's usually the heat shield around the cat. I removed mine and wrapped asbestos tape around the necks of the cat, then reinstalled the shields.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
